We are growing and need a Day Shift Mold Maker to support our business. This person will be responsible for building, analyzing, repairing, modifying, and refurbishing die casting and plastic injection molds in our low-volume, high-mix environment. If you thrive on precision, variety and challenge in a supportive team, this role is for you.
This position utilizes a variety of machines and precision equipment to support new build, troubleshoot tooling issues, and ensure molds meet dimensional, quality, and performance requirements.
What you will do:- Build and repair all types, sizes, and shapes of die cast and plastic injection mold dies from blueprints or CAD files.
- Assemble and fit complex mold components (e.g., cooling channels, ejector systems)
- Perform preventative maintenance, and repair existing molds and tooling
- Interface regularly with others in the organization to ensure internal /external customer deadlines are met.
- Develop, recommend, and implement measures to improve production methods, equipment performance, and quality of product.
- Suggest changes in working conditions and use of equipment to increase efficiency of shop, department, or work crew.
- Lead by example, help to strengthen our culture of employee safety, product quality, and on-time delivery. Ensuring all are treated with dignity and respect.
- Journeyman Mold Maker or 5+ years of equivalent experience building new die cast or plastic injection mold dies preferred.
- Ability to read and interpret 2D drawings and 3D CAD models
- Experience with operating manual machines
- Exceptional attention to detail and manual dexterity
- Strong problem-solving and critical thinking skills
- Good communication and teamwork abilities
